Minds On: School Library Programs During the Pandemic (Secondary Schools)
In her article in the NSW Department of Education's special issue of Scan, June Wall, Library Coordinator, NSW Department of Education, offers guidance and practical suggestions for teacher-librarians supporting learning from home.
